An old man slowly emerged in the distance, leaning on a cane.

Hane narrowed his eyes slightly and knowingly asked, "And who are you, old man?"

"Hmph! This is utter disrespect! Is this how Fugaku taught you?" Danzo looked at Hane with venomous eyes.

"How my father taught me is none of your business, old man!" Hane answered disdainfully. With his current strength, he might not have been able to stand against Konoha alone.

But he did not fear old men like Danzo and Sarutobi either. As long as he was not besieged by Kage Level opponents, it was still anyone's guess who would come out alive.

"Lord Danzo!" At that moment, the Anbu ninja standing atop the notice board hurriedly jumped down and dropped to one knee before Danzo.

Danzo nodded, and the Anbu ninja respectfully followed behind him.

"Brat! The higher-ups' decision is not for you to question!" Danzo slowly stepped forward and stared coldly at Hane.

"To hell with the higher-ups' decision. The village belongs to everyone. Since the higher-ups cannot keep their promise, don't bring up relocation. Don't talk about the war being tense when you just want something for nothing. Why aren't the Sarutobi Clan or your Shimura Clan the ones making sacrifices?"

Hane fired back without a second thought.

Danzo's expression turned cold. "Brat, you are questioning the higher-ups' decision. Someone, seize this ignorant fool and take him back. Since Fugaku cannot teach his son properly, the village will teach him instead."

In an instant, dozens of Root ninjas leaped out and surrounded Hane.

Yet just as the tension reached its peak, suddenly...

"Let's see who dares take away the Uchiha Clan's young clan head!"

A furious voice rang out. Several youths wearing matching Uchiha Clan outfits and carrying swords at their waists hurried over under Uchiha Retsuyō's lead.

They surrounded Hane and drew their swords without hesitation, aiming them at the Root ninjas.

"Young Clan Head, are you alright? It's all my fault for arriving too late and letting you suffer this humiliation!" Uchiha Retsuyō said to Hane with a guilt-ridden expression.

Hane wanted to pat Uchiha Retsuyō on the shoulder, but when he raised his hand halfway, he realized he was too short to reach him.

Awkwardly, he tried to withdraw his hand.

Before he could, Uchiha Retsuyō immediately dropped to one knee. "Today, we will defend the Young Clan Head's dignity!"

Uchiha Retsuyō turned to the people he had brought with him, his expression resolute.

"Yes, Captain Retsuyō!" the youths answered excitedly. Over the past few days, they had heard plenty from their captain about Young Clan Head Hane and had already begun to admire him.

Besides, the young clan head had dared confront Konoha's higher-ups at the age of six, deepening that impression even further.

Hane was suddenly somewhat moved. With subordinates like these, what more could he possibly want?

He gently patted Retsuyō on the shoulder and looked coldly at Danzo.

Danzo narrowed his eyes. He could not understand why Uchiha Hane, despite being so young, possessed such prestige within the clan. But clearly, this was not the time to think about such matters.

"Hmph! Are you gathering a mob to rebel?"

"Hehe, old man, whether we are rebelling or not is not for you to decide. We merely want an explanation from the Hokage. Why has our Uchiha Clan's relocation compensation been canceled? Not only that, but you are preparing to force the Uchiha Clan to relocate.

That alone is enough to make us question the Hokage's credibility. My father has an official document issued by the Hokage himself, black words on white paper. Are the higher-ups trying to go back on their debt?"

As soon as Hane finished speaking, the surrounding clansmen immediately began clamoring.

"That's right! That's right! We only want justice. Why break the agreement?"

"Justice! Lord Hokage, please give us an explanation!"

Yet Hane did not notice that Itachi, who had been following behind him, had vanished at some point.

As the situation increasingly headed in a bad direction, Danzo's expression grew uglier and uglier.

"Even if you want justice, it is not something a sharp-tongued brat like you can handle. Call Fugaku here. I would like to see what kind of justice he wants."

"You will see. But for now, Lord Danzo, are you still going to block our way?"

Danzo stared darkly at the smiling Uchiha Hane. "What do you intend to do?"

"Nothing much. We are simply going to the Hokage Building to hear the Hokage's explanation. Is Lord Danzo going to stop us even from doing that?"

Danzo looked at the sword-wielding youths guarding Hane, then at Hane's hypocritical smile.

At that moment, he wanted nothing more than to order every one of them killed. But if he did, these hotheaded fools would fight to the death. Then it would become a complete falling-out between the village and the Uchiha Clan, which was clearly not what he wanted to see right now.

"Uchiha Hane, you will regret the decision you made today!" With that, Danzo coldly stepped aside.

Seeing this, Hane flashed a wide grin. "Regret? We'll talk when that day comes! Come on, clansmen! Let's go to the Hokage Building and ask the Hokage why he did this!"

Hane raised an arm, and the hundreds of Uchiha clansmen surrounding him instantly formed neat ranks behind him.

They marched toward the Hokage Building with great momentum.

Halfway there, Hane saw Uchiha Yashiro, one of his father's most trusted men, catch up with a group of Military Police Force clansmen.

Neither side said anything. They simply continued toward the Hokage Building in silence.

The villagers on the streets looked baffled by the sight, clearly unaware of what had happened.

Naka Shrine.

Uchiha Fugaku sat alone on his knees before the ancestral tablets.

Under the dim light, Uchiha Fugaku's shadow flickered in and out of view, just like his uncertain gaze.

Suddenly, the shrine doors opened, and a small figure ran in anxiously.

"Father, this is bad! Brother has taken people to confront Konoha's higher-ups..."

"Itachi! Stop talking! Be quiet!" Fugaku interrupted Itachi before he could finish.

"Father... the clansmen and Brother..." Itachi was incomparably anxious. On one side was the brother he loved, and on the other was the village.

Fugaku remained motionless, his voice growing firmer. "Itachi! I said be quiet!"

Under Fugaku's imposing attitude, Itachi suddenly felt helpless. He could only stand silently behind Fugaku and look toward the ancestral tablets.

As Itachi waited anxiously, Fugaku finally moved. Unhurriedly, he walked out of the ancestral hall and slowly descended the mountain steps.

Itachi hurried after him. "Father, quickly stop Brother! Otherwise, if we are any later, Brother will lead the clansmen into conflict with the village."

Fugaku lowered his head and looked at the anxious Itachi. "Why should I stop him? Did your brother and the clansmen do anything wrong? He is the young clan head. Over the past month, have you not noticed the clansmen's attitude toward him?"

Fugaku's string of questions left Itachi stunned.

Although he did not agree with his brother's ideals, he had sensed how much more respectful the clansmen had become toward his brother whenever he went to and from the Ninja Academy over the past month.

"Was that why Brother had already left, but turned back when he saw the Anbu ninja preparing to oppress the clansmen?"

Itachi's young mind recalled the sigh his brother had let out when he turned around.

"Father! Are we really just going to ignore this? It will intensify the conflict between the clan and the village."

Seeing Itachi's confused expression, Fugaku could not help sighing. "Itachi, do you know where you differ from your brother?"

Itachi's eyes flickered.

Fugaku continued as if speaking to himself. "He understands that the village is important, but he also understands that the clan is his foundation. Between the village and the clan, he would choose the clan without hesitation. Even I, his father, am inferior to him in that regard. That is why the clansmen respect him."

"Father, aren't you going to intervene? With Brother's extremism, he might cause a large-scale conflict with the village!"

At that moment, Itachi became even more confused. He could not understand why his father, who had instilled so many ideals of peace in him when he was young, was allowing his brother to clash with the village like this.

"Itachi, you underestimate your brother. He will not go that far, at least not while he lacks absolute strength."

Fugaku's eyes flickered. Sometimes, he felt that he understood his eldest son. Normally, Hane kept a low profile and never fought for attention. Though he clearly possessed formidable strength at the Ninja Academy, no reputation as a genius had spread.

Yet at other times, Fugaku felt that he could not see through the boy at all. When facing matters concerning the clan, Hane was extreme and aggressive, like a hunting wolf. When still, he hid quietly in the grass, resting and regaining his strength. But once he moved, he would surely leave a fatal wound on his enemy.
